Fall Lawn Seeding in Ventura County, CA
Fall lawn seeding services involve planting grass seed in preparation for the upcoming growing season, helping to establish a healthy, lush lawn. This service is often requested for areas that have become thin, patchy, or damaged over time, as well as for new lawn installations or renovations. Property owners typically want to understand the best timing for seeding, the types of grass suitable for their yard, and how to prepare the soil for optimal seed growth to ensure a vibrant and even turf.
Before requesting fall seeding, homeowners should consider the current condition of their lawn, including soil quality and existing grass health. It’s also helpful to identify the specific grass variety that thrives in their local climate and sunlight conditions. Proper preparation, such as aerating the soil and removing debris, can improve seed-to-soil contact and promote better germination. Understanding these factors can help property owners achieve a more successful seeding project and a healthier lawn come spring.

Fall Lawn Seeding Questions
What is fall lawn seeding? Fall lawn seeding involves planting grass seed during the cooler months to promote healthy growth and establish a dense, lush lawn.
Why should fall be chosen for seeding? Fall offers optimal soil conditions and cooler temperatures that help grass roots develop before winter.
What types of grass are suitable for fall seeding? Cool-season grasses like fescue, ryegrass, and bluegrass are ideal for fall planting in Ventura County.
How can I prepare my lawn for seeding? Clearing debris, aerating the soil, and ensuring adequate watering create a good foundation for new grass growth.
